Minimum q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in a technical field, or equivalent practical experience.
- 8 years of experience working within the semiconductor, fabless, or high-tech manufacturing sector.
- Experience in conducting quantitative market research, financial modeling, and demand forecasting, specifically related to technology components (e.g., CPU/GPU/TPU cost structure, memory, display drivers).
- Experience in advanced data modeling (e.g., spreadsheets/Google Sheets, SQL) and translating datasets into financial insights.
Preferred qualifications:
- MBA or Master’s degree in a relevant technical field.
- Experience with Enterprise Resource Planning or Supply Chain Planning systems (e.g., SAP, Oracle) and data visualization tools (e.g., Tableau, Looker).
- Experience supporting a Sourcing, Procurement, or Supply Chain team, including familiarity with large-scale contract negotiation support and competitive cost benchmarking methodologies.
- Knowledge of global semiconductor market trends, trade policies, and competitive chip roadmaps.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ills, including ability to synthesize highly technical and financial information into concise, strategic proposals for executive leadership.

المسؤوليات
- Monitor the foundry and OSAT landscape, tracking capacity, pricing trends, and technology roadmaps of key partners. Analyze supply chain risks and opportunities, providing recommendations to our operations and sourcing teams.
- Track the broader ecosystem, including EDA, IP, and substrate suppliers, to anticipate shifts that could impact our business.
- Develop and maintain comprehensive profiles of key suppliers, tracking their product announcements, strategic investments, financial performance, and marketing messages, as well as benchmark pricing and costs.
- Analyze competitor earnings calls, press releases, and industry reports to distill strategic insights and provide regular briefings to sourcing and leadership.
- Lead competitive analysis for the team by developing and maintaining sophisticated pricing and cost models, also owning forecasting and modeling.
